George Lopez saw a lack of diversity in late-night talk. He thinks he's the guy to bring it.
These are tough times for late-night talk-show hosts. Jay Leno, whose late-night show doesn’t air so late anymore, has been under scrutiny for low ratings ever since he went to prime time in September. David Letterman is at the center of a sexual scandal.
